
All three major American automakers -- Ford Motor Co., Chrysler Group and General Motors Corporation -- reported strong sales gains last month in comparison with the same period a year ago, according to statistics released Tuesday. Ford said its sales went up by 13.4 percent in June. The Dearborn automaker\'s small cars, which include the Fiesta subcompact, Focus and C-Max compact cars, surged 39 percent. Ford\' s Escape compact SUV posted its best monthly sales total ever to hit 28,694 units. Chrysler sold 156,686 vehicles in June, a rise of 8.2 percent and the best June sales result since 2007. Chrysler \'s Fiat, Jeep and Chrysler brands all posted sales gains. GM sales rose 6.5 percent to 264,843. Cadillac sales went up 14. 9 percent while the Chevrolet brand had a 7.4 percent sales gain.
